Hello everyone. I figured I would make my first post and 'tell my story' so to speak.

I was a pack or more per day smoker from age 19-25 when I quit for the first time. This went very well for about six months but as you can imagine, it didn't last. Social situations, stress, etc ... whatever excuse I used to justify it at the time. Luckily it's never been quite as bad of a habit ever since those first five years, but I still hated that I did it. There were a few more failed attempts and the last attempt I made was mildly successful. I refused to start smoking cigarettes again, and instead would occasionally smoke little cigars, you know, the flavored kind ... not good cigars =] That kept me satisfied for a while. And it was nice that I could just buy one or two and not have a whole pack lying around. After a while I noticed I was smoking more and more of those and they were very harsh on my throat. Couldn't do it anymore. This was about a month ago and I have had one cigar and zero cigarettes since (I couldn't stand the cigar and didn't finish it, went straight back to vaping)

I had my first experience with vaping about 6 months before my first attempt to quit. I did some research and picked up a joye 510. The old slim model with the manual battery. Normal carts with the filler. This was way before tanks and cartomizers(at least no one told me about them =]). There was dripping but that just seemed and even messier and even more of a pain. I ended up with some blue polyfil carts and it was okay. It satisfied the cravings, and I smoked much less when I had it. But it was just too messy and too much of a hassle. I also didn't get to try any good juices, so I wasn't a huge fan of those.

I decided to revisit the electronic cigarette world about a month ago and was astonished to find all these new improvements and it all seemed pretty fantastic. I ended up getting a Tornado Tank compact kit for $40 and figured I'd give it another shot. I was pretty impressed. It didn't leak on me. It lasted all day. I never had nicotine cravings.

I decided to do some more research and see what other information I could find. That brought me here and I have been scouring this forum for information for weeks =] I'm off the tanks and am now dripping on a LR 510(have a 1.5 and a couple 1.8's) on my ego battery. I found these fantastic things called drip shields and I haven't once gotten juice on my hands when I wasn't expecting it, and never in my mouth with drip tips(though I don't drip through them). Cigarettes were never this good!

I've recently taken the next step and ordered a VV Foxy Box Mod from Steve here on the forums. I should have it on Monday and am super excited to taste something other than <= 3.7v and try a cartomizer for the first time. I hear great things and I hear bad things, but I'll try most things once!

I also got my girlfriend off of analogs and into vaping when I bought her an eGo =]
